EXECUTOR'S SALE OF REAL PROPERTY Notice is hereby given that the underaigned executor of the last will and testament, and estate of Carolina Daberco. deceased, under and by virtue of the power of sale vested In said executor by the terms of said will, from and after Monday, the 7th day of February. 1921, at the law offices of C. M. Inman in the Breyman Block at Salem, Oregon, will proceed to sell 1 at private sale to the highest bid- dcr ff)r cashf .abject to COnfirma- tion of the County Court of the State of Oregon for the County of Marion, the following described real property, to-wit: ' ; .Beginning at a point on the sec tion line between sections 33 and 34J 14.80 chains south from the corner to sections 27, 28, 33 and 34. In township 6 south, range 2 west of the Willamette meridian, in Marion County. Oregoa. and running thence north 4.90 chains on the line between sections 33 and 34,. thence west 1 chain, thence south 5.09 chains paral lel with the line between sections 27' and-28; thence north 79 de grees east 1.02 chains to the place ef beginning, containing 0.50 of an acre. Dated at Salem. Oregon, this 8th day of January. 1921. FRANK O. JOHNSON. Executor of said last will and tes tament and estate. C. M. Inman.
